How do you handle client expectations in Waterfall projects?

Handling client expectations in Waterfall projects requires a systematic approach to communication and project management. Here are some important steps to consider:

1. Clear Communication

Establishing open and honest communication channels with clients is crucial. Ensure that there is a clear understanding of project requirements, timelines, and deliverables from the onset.

2. Realistic Timelines

Set achievable timelines based on project scope and resources. Avoid overpromising and under-delivering, as this can lead to dissatisfaction and frustration.

3. Scope Management

Define project scope clearly and manage scope changes effectively. Any alterations to the initial requirements should be communicated promptly to the client to avoid surprises.

4. Regular Updates

Provide regular updates on project progress and milestones reached. This helps manage client expectations by demonstrating tangible progress and ensuring alignment with project goals.

5. Address Concerns Early

If issues or concerns arise during the project, address them promptly and involve the client in finding solutions. This proactive approach helps build trust and strengthens the client relationship.

6. Deliver Quality Results

Aim to deliver high-quality results that meet or exceed client expectations. Strive for customer satisfaction by ensuring that the final product aligns with the client’s vision.
